OnePlus 6 has a score of 73.3, which is a bit better than BLU Bold N1's 67.4 score. The OnePlus 6 is an older device than the BLU Bold N1, but OnePlus managed to make it just a little thinner and just a little bit lighter. Both phones in this comparison have Android operating system, but the OnePlus 6 has older 11 version and BLU Bold N1 has Android 9.0 Pie version.
OnePlus 6 features just a bit better hardware performance than BLU Bold N1, and although they both have the same number of cores, the OnePlus 6 also has more RAM. OnePlus 6 counts with a display that's very similar to the BLU Bold N1 one, although the OnePlus 6 has a bit lower resolution of 1080 x 2280, a little bit smaller screen and a little bit worse pixels density.
OnePlus 6 has just a bit bigger memory for applications, games, photos and videos than BLU Bold N1, because although it has no external memory slot, it also counts with 256 GB internal memory capacity. The OnePlus 6 has a much better camera than BLU Bold N1, and although they both have a camera in the back with a 16 megapixels resolution, the OnePlus 6 also has a much better (4K) video resolution, a bigger aperture and a larger back camera sensor providing a better image quality.
BLU Bold N1 has a little longer battery duration than OnePlus 6, because it has a 3500mAh battery capacity instead of 3300mAh.
